At the Department of Finance and Treasury Board we strive to provide financial leadership, analysis and policies that strengthen Nova Scotia. As stewards of the province’s financial affairs, we deliver a wide range of corporate fiscal and management services – including the preparation of the provincial budget – as well as ensure government plans are coordinated and fiscally responsible.
We are constantly looking for new and better ways to plan, manage, budget and invest.
As the Finance Co-Op Student, you will administer and perform the day-to-day operations of Financial Advisory Services, Public Works by ensuring proper documentation, verification, authorization, job costing and account coding. The Finance student maintains the general ledger by reviewing, reconciling, and analyzing on a daily and monthly basis for accounting and data errors or inconsistencies.
